The poem is organized around a contrast of two kinds of lovers: the ''laity'' (8) and, as their implied opposite, the priesthood
ziro4ka [17]

In the poem "A Valediction: Forbidding Mourning" by John Donne, the opposing terms are metaphorical. Donne is stating that their love is spiritual, not just physical. While the "laity" type of love is formed by people, the "priesthood" type is considered an unseen force. Laity love requires physical interaction, while priesthood love lasts beyond the human senses. The author states that because their love is spiritual, and they are one, when they separate they can only expand it.

He urges her to not cry because any sign of mourning will welcome outsiders to interrupt their love, and see his parture as temporary. Donne wrote this to express in faith in the long-distance relationship, and that she should not mourn him leaving.

Would a mainstream Puritan in Massachusetts Bay approve of drinking alcohol
Arturiano [62]

Answer:

They would approve but only in certain circumstances.

While Puritans were deeply religious and conservative, very influenced by the teachings of Swiss pastor John Calvin, they approved of drinking alcohol in certain contexts.

For example, the Puritans who travelled on the Mayflower drank a lot of beer, because they did not have any safe sources of drinking water. Beer was safer to drink, and they turned to it. But they did not do so in other for recreational reasons.
